Secondary organic aerosol formation from mixed volatile organic compounds: Effect of RO2 chemistry and precursor concentration

Abstract: Secondary organic aerosol (SOA) plays a significant role in contributing to atmospheric fine particles, as well as in global air quality and climate. However, the current understanding of the atmospheric formation of SOA and its simulation is still highly uncertain due to the complexity of its precursor VOCs. In our study, SOA formation in different mixed VOC scenarios was investigated using a 30 m3 indoor smog chamber.
